What is meant by economic perspective?

Term. economic perspective. Definition. a viewpoint that envisions individuals and institutions making rational decisions by comparing the marginal benefits and marginal costs associated with their actions.

What are the features of economic perspective?

Economic Perspective includes three elements: scarcity and choice, purposeful behavior, and marginal analysis.

What is the economic perspective psychology?

Economic psychology studies the psychological aspects behind various economic phenomena and the mechanisms of people’s judgment, decision making, and behavior in an economic situation. Thaler who proposed mental accounting concept of consumer psychology also received the Nobel Prize in Economics in 2017.

What is the central focus of economic perspective?

Economics is a social science that assesses the relationship between the consumption and production of goods and services in an environment of finite resources. A focus of the subject is how economic agents behave or interact both individually (microeconomics) and in aggregate (macroeconomics).

What is the economic definition of scarcity?

One of the defining features of economics is scarcity, which deals with how people satisfy unlimited wants and needs with limited resources. Scarcity affects the monetary value people place on goods and services and how governments and private firms decide to distribute resources.

What is the economic perspective of the environment?

The economic perspective begins with the assertion that the environment is an economic good: it is scarce; it has alternative uses; and we must choose among those alternatives. People choose. Organizations, societies, and governments do not.

What should be the perspective of an economic evaluation?

Before an economic evaluation begins, the perspective of the study should be determined, as it may have implications for trial design. Since economic evaluations are often used to assess the relative efficiency of alternative healthcare interventions, the perspective commonly taken is that of the health service.
